Toronto Voices: Trump’s 25% Tariffs on Canada and Mexico Sparks Concern 🇨🇦📈

In a bold move set for November 2024, U.S. President-elect Donald Trump announced his intention to sign an executive order imposing a 25-percent tariff on all products entering the United States from Mexico and Canada. This decision has stirred significant conversations across borders.

To gauge public sentiment, a CGTN Stringer hit the streets of Toronto, engaging with locals about the potential economic impact of these tariffs. The responses were a mix of worry and skepticism.

Many residents voiced concerns that the new policy could harm both U.S. and Canadian economies. \"This move could disrupt our trade relations and affect jobs on both sides of the border,\" one local entrepreneur shared.

However, not everyone sees the tariffs as purely detrimental. \"At all, this policy will not really harm Canadian producers and farmers, but rather will probably harm the American people,\" explained a Toronto resident. This perspective suggests that American consumers might bear the brunt of increased costs due to the tariffs.
